Which nuclear disaster occurred in 1986? 🔊
The nuclear disaster that occurred in 1986 was the Chernobyl disaster. It took place on April 26, 1986, at the Chernobyl Nuclear Power Plant in Ukraine, then part of the Soviet Union. A reactor explosion released significant amounts of radioactive particles into the atmosphere, leading to widespread contamination and affecting large areas in Europe. It is considered one of the worst nuclear disasters in history, resulting in health issues, environmental damage, and the evacuation of thousands of people from surrounding areas. The incident highlighted the dangers of nuclear power and led to major changes in safety standards and regulations in the industry.
